Skip to main content

Subscribe, Acquire, and Re-Advertise products.

Project description

[ homepage (En): https://metpx.github.io/sarracenia ] [ (Fr) fr/ ]

PyPI version Supported Python versions License (GPLv2) Issue Tracker Docker Image Build Status Run Static Flow

[ Getting Started ] [ Source Guide ]

[ Un bon départ ] [ Guide de Source ]

MetPX-sr3 (Sarracenia v3) is a data duplication or distribution pump that leverages existing standard technologies (web servers and Message queueing protocol brokers) to achieve real-time message delivery and end-to-end transparency in file transfers. Data sources establish a directory structure which is carried through any number of intervening pumps until they arrive at a client.

MetPX-sr3 (Sarracenia v3) est un engin de copie et de distribution de données qui utilise des technologies standards (tel que les services web et le courtier de messages AMQP) afin d’effectuer des transferts de données en temps réel tout en permettant une transparence de bout en bout. Alors que chaque commutateur Sundew est unique en soit, offrant des configurations sur mesure et permutations de données multiples, Sarracenia cherche à maintenir l’intégrité de la structure des données, tel que proposée et organisée par la source jusqu’à destination.

Changes:
  • fix #1142 token authentication re-factor

  • fix #1141 subscribe crash with random checksum.

  • fix #1133 NASA token expiry

  • fix #1089 filAgeMax works more often.

  • improved release documentation.

  • CHANGE #33 default queue name generated now includes ${USER}_${HOSTNAME}

  • for #33, use of queueName deprecated in favour of queueShare

  • NEW/fix #1122 support for implicit FTPS on post 990.

  • #1119 paho-mqtt v2 library support (explicit acknowledgement control!)

  • fix #1124, #1125 nasa_cmr poll fixes.

  • fix for #1002, #1003: get/putAccellerated filenames containing colons fails.

  • enable tests of block transfers #1112

  • fix for #1115: stop won’t start, or foreground won’t

  • fix redis unit tests broken by inclusion of _name var.

  • NEW #1084 add metadata fetch to scheduled http.

  • NEW #1104 (EXPERIMENTAL) restored block partitioned transfers.

  • fix #1104 add message per cpu second and cpuS state.

  • only run after_post when actually posted #1101

  • fix #1097 message rates < 1 were parsed as zero, now work correctly.

  • messages reviewed & consolidated: #1094, #1099 (log de-cluttering.)

  • fix crashes/problems with statehost #1076, #1087, #1096

  • when plugins go bad, report better, recover better: #1085, #1091,

  • performance improvements #1083, #1086

  • fix #1079 watch posting events it should not.

  • fix #1076 bogus messages and mkdir crash on HPC ( #1087 )

  • merge PR #1067 (closing #824 ) sr3 status flow state detail improved.

  • several fixes for sender crashes ( #1091, #1095, #1099 )

  • add #1054 can now convert multiple configs, and overwrite (with –wololo)

  • fixed #1064 poll crash.

  • fixed #927 sanity not restarting crashed polls.

  • reduced processing overhead ( #1086 )

  • misc bug fixes ( #1070, #1092, #1103, #1108, #1109 )

  • NEW added logFormat option.

  • bug fixes and unit tests for AM ( #1036, $1068, #1074, #1075, #1078, #1079 )

  • many unit tests added, improved coverage (though still poor.)

  • many other plugin improvements. (#1085, #1082, #1091 )

  • search function restored on web-site documentation. ( #1062, #1072)

Project details


Release history Release notifications | RSS feed

Download files

Download the file for your platform. If you're not sure which to choose, learn more about installing packages.

Source Distributions

No source distribution files available for this release.See tutorial on generating distribution archives.

Built Distribution

metpx_sr3-3.0.54-py3-none-any.whl (434.9 kB view details)

Uploaded Python 3

File details

Details for the file metpx_sr3-3.0.54-py3-none-any.whl.

File metadata

  • Download URL: metpx_sr3-3.0.54-py3-none-any.whl
  • Upload date:
  • Size: 434.9 kB
  • Tags: Python 3
  • Uploaded using Trusted Publishing? No
  • Uploaded via: twine/3.8.0 pkginfo/1.10.0 readme-renderer/34.0 requests/2.20.0 requests-toolbelt/1.0.0 urllib3/1.26.18 tqdm/4.64.1 importlib-metadata/4.8.3 keyring/23.4.1 rfc3986/1.5.0 colorama/0.4.5 CPython/3.6.8

File hashes

Hashes for metpx_sr3-3.0.54-py3-none-any.whl
Algorithm Hash digest
SHA256 0c08b8fb67437340d735d35fa8a6c1da1e64a1d832facd0846112fb7764807d0
MD5 e2d311907f0bc0cf99a632a63f78a1ec
BLAKE2b-256 32a7e585a6edc652366b7e1f77ad089af37f00583e0643762fba69773e5fe8d0

See more details on using hashes here.

Supported by

AWS AWS Cloud computing and Security Sponsor Datadog Datadog Monitoring Fastly Fastly CDN Google Google Download Analytics Microsoft Microsoft PSF Sponsor Pingdom Pingdom Monitoring Sentry Sentry Error logging StatusPage StatusPage Status page